“MAGNIFICENT RAIN”

BENEFIT TO WAIRARAPA (P.A.) MASTERTON. March 15. The drought in the Wairarapa was broken last night and today when rain measuring from .67 inches to 1.50 inches was recorded for the 24 hours. Drizzling rain continues.

“It is the best breaking of a drought I have ever seen.’’ said Mr. H. Morrison, Awatoitoi. “It is really magnificent rain. The best lias come at nighttime. Things were getting desperate. Some farmers had been obliged to go for water. The rain will mean tens of thousands of pounds in the Wairarapa in production.”
